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When referring to an official communication, specify the type (e.g., "press release", "official statement") to avoid ambiguity.
Common error
Avoid using the fragment "release about the matter" without specifying what kind of release it is (e.g., press release, statement). Instead, use more complete and grammatically correct alternatives.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
press release regarding the matter
Replaces "about" with "regarding" and adds "press" for clarity, specifying the type of release.
official statement concerning the issue
Substitutes "release" with "official statement" and "matter" with "issue", using more formal vocabulary.
announcement pertaining to the subject
Replaces "release" with "announcement" and "matter" with "subject", creating a more formal tone.
statement on the issue
Simplifies the phrase to a more concise and direct expression.
communication concerning the situation
Uses "communication" in place of "release" and "situation" instead of "matter", offering a broader scope.
public disclosure regarding the topic
Replaces "release" with "public disclosure" to emphasize transparency, and "matter" with "topic".
information released on the subject
Restructures the sentence to emphasize the information aspect.
details revealed concerning the event
Uses "details revealed" instead of "release" to focus on the content, and "event" for "matter".
notice concerning the case
Replaces "release" with "notice" for a formal tone and "matter" with "case".
declaration regarding the affair
Substitutes with "declaration" and "affair" to change formality and scope.
